The Pop Star Embraces a Twisted Persona of Herself in Mockumentary Teaser
The celebrated musician is getting ready for a substantial cinematic onslaught in 2026, beginning with the satirical film titled The Moment.
Within the project, she embodies what she describes as a twisted version of her public image.
It’s the truest representation of the music industry that I’ve ever seen, the performer remarked.
She further explained in an interview: It’s not a tour documentary, however the inspiration came from the pressure to make one.
A Glimpse into The Film
The first teaser, launched on recently, mixes actual recordings from her recent tour with imagined backstage scenes.
The Moment is overseen and co-authored by Aidan Zamiri, who shared that the plot revolves around a world where the artist opted for alternate decisions throughout the marketing of her smash hit album Brat.

A Hectic Film Calendar
The mockumentary is just one of several future film appearances for the musician, who already featured in three festival films recently.
- Friendship drama Erupcja
- Dark comedy satire Sacrifice
- LGBTQ+ fantasy 100 Nights of Hero
Additionally appeared as herself in the Amazon series Overcompensating.
What’s Next
Next year will also feature the artist together with Olivia Wilde in sensual story I Want Your Sex, Natalie Portman in art world thriller The Gallerist, and Barbie Ferreira in scary reboot Faces of Death.
She also agreed to star in the actress’s directorial debut A Tree in Blue.
I’m thoroughly loving my acting journey, she expressed. I feel very, very inspired currently in that field, and I only ever want to do roles that stimulate me.
Soundtrack Involvement
The month of February will also see the launch of the director’s version of Wuthering Heights, which will include new music from the artist.
She is also set to provide music for the drama Mother Mary, featuring Anne Hathaway and Michaela Coel, scheduled for release in the coming year.
The mockumentary is set to premiere on 30 January.
